WebFeb 2, 2024 · James Alexander Thom, the Hoosier author known for his historical fiction novels that brought the past to life, died Monday. He was 89 years old, and lived with his wife in Owen County, just across the Monroe County line, in a cozy cabin he built on family land. Thom was best known for his 1981 book "Follow the River, " about the 18th-century ...
